- iOS从零基础到精通就业 Objective-C
- CSDN观看地址:http://edu.csdn.net/course/detail/3347
- 属性
- Phone.h
-
Phone.m// // Phone.h // 属性 // // Created by 蓝鸥 on 16/7/29. // Copyright © 2016年 luanbin. All rights reserved. // #import <Foundation/Foundation.h> @interface Phone : NSObject //手机的属性 //修饰对象用retain 基本数据类型用assign //nonatomic非原子性 //atomic 原子性 保证线程安全 @property(nonatomic,retain) NSString *brand; @property(nonatomic,retain) NSString *color; @property(nonatomic,retain) NSString *address; @property(nonatomic,assign) float price; @property(nonatomic,retain) NSString *time; @end
-
// // Phone.m // 属性 // // Created by 蓝鸥 on 16/7/29. // Copyright © 2016年 luanbin. All rights reserved. // #import "Phone.h" @implementation Phone //KVC 赋值出错的时候会调用这个方法 -(void)setValue:(id)value forUndefinedKey:(NSString *)key { NSLog(@"这个方法走了.....%@",key); } @end
-